COBO v. PEPPER

No. 3D01-222.

779 So.2d 599 (2001)

Frank COBO, Appellant, v. Jacqueline PEPPER, individually; The Honorable Lawrence King, as Chair, et al., Appellees.

District Court of Appeal of Florida, Third District.

February 21, 2001.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Geller, Geller, Beskin, Shienvold, Fisher & Garfinkel and Joseph S. Geller, Hollywood and Peggy M. Fisher; Wampler, Buchanan & Breen, Miami and Andrew K. Fishman, for appellant.

Daniels, Kashtan, Downs & Oramas and Adam Lawrence, Miami; William X. Candela, Miami; Ronald Dennis, for appellees.

Before GREEN, SHEVIN and SORONDO, JJ.


SHEVIN, Judge.

Frank Cobo appeals a final summary judgment entered in his election contest suit challenging Jacqueline Pepper's election to the office of Miami Dade County School Board Member, District 7. We reverse.
